When I originally decided to do this in late July, I called Dr. Benavides office who referred me to AIGB to handle the preliminary diagnostics. So, I met with AIGB behind SCOR and left with a list of items that needed to be taken care of first such as Cardiovascular Evaluation and approval, psychological evaluation and then some fairly comprehensive blood work (beyond the normal CBC stuff). I have completed the first two items and will finish the bloodwork next week. All of the results have been sent to AIGB.

I have UHC and they know I have UHC but still advised that the surgery would be done at SCOR. If UHC doesn't have SCOR on the in-network list, shouldn't I be doing the surgery elsewhere? Does Dr. Benavides work out of any other facility that is in-network? Or do I need to start-over and find another physican, get my results from AIGB transferred elsewhere or what? Any recommendations, ideas, thoughts, suggestions would be helpful!

The only hospital he works out that is in network is out of the metroplex, on the other side of Pilot Point. (for the life of me I can't think of the name of the town.) But the SCOR is aware that they are out of network for UHC and will do the surgery for the In-network price, whatever that price is for your coverage. Like for my UHC/MCI coverage, I am going to have to pay 500.00 out of pocket to the SCOR the day of my surgery. The anesthesiologist (sp) is also out of network and they ARE NOT willing to cut the same deal for the in Network price. They did say they are willing to make payment arrangments. I didn't ask all the right questions upfront and will end up paying more that I needed to. I had finished all my testing and had my approval, before I found all that out. I wasn't willing to start over again. I will just have to bite the bullet. I hope this helps.
